Magnetic Particle Testing
0 products
Magnetic Particle Testing is a highly effective non-destructive testing (NDT) method used to detect surface and near-surface discontinuities in ferromagnetic materials. By applying a magnetic field and iron particles, this technique, also known as Magnetic Particle Inspection (MPI), reveals flaws as the particles cluster at defect sites, ensuring precise identification of weld and material integrity issues.

Magnetic Yoke & Particle Kits for Dry Non-Fluorescent Testing
This kit features a magnetic yoke and dry particles designed for non-fluorescent magnetic particle inspection (MPI), ideal for identifying weld quality issues. The yoke's legs are positioned on either side of the weld to magnetize the area. Applying dry particles reveals surface flaws by attracting to discontinuities. While effective, dry particle methods may not detect minor defects as efficiently as wet particle techniques. Suitable for use in well-lit environments without the need for UV light.

Magnetic Particles for Wet Non-Fluorescent Testing
Designed for wet method non-fluorescent testing, these magnetic particles are mixed with oil or water and applied via spray for even surface coverage. Superior to dry particles in defect detection, they ensure thorough inspections without the need for UV light, making them ideal for well-lit environments.

Magnetic Particles for Fluorescent Testing
Designed for flaw detection, these UV-A reactive magnetic particles are applied to a surface and exposed to a magnetic field. Under UV-A light, they highlight defects by clustering around imperfections, making them visible for inspection.
